Job 36:32

He covers his hands with the lightning and commands it to strike the mark.

Exodus 10:21-23

Then the LORD said to Moses, "Stretch out your hand toward heaven, that there may be darkness over the land of Egypt, a darkness to be felt."

Job 26:9

He covers the face of the full moon and spreads over it his cloud.

Job 37:12

They turn around and around by his guidance, to accomplish all that he commands them on the face of the habitable world.

Job 37:15

Do you know how God lays his command upon them and causes the lightning of his cloud to shine?

Psalm 18:11

He made darkness his covering, his canopy around him, thick clouds dark with water.

Psalm 135:7

He it is who makes the clouds rise at the end of the earth, who makes lightnings for the rain and brings forth the wind from his storehouses.

Psalm 147:8-9

He covers the heavens with clouds; he prepares rain for the earth; he makes grass grow on the hills.

Psalm 148:8

fire and hail, snow and mist, stormy wind fulfilling his word!

Acts 27:20

When neither sun nor stars appeared for many days, and no small tempest lay on us, all hope of our being saved was at last abandoned.
